WebJun 11, 2024 · According to the Board of Animal Health, 143 captive deer at the nine farms are considered exposed to CWD and should be killed and tested. Investigators suspect the Beltrami farm became entangled with CWD by unknowingly acquiring a CWD-infected deer from a trophy buck deer farm in Winona County. The same Winona farm has been … WebMay 25, 2024 · The Beltrami County farmed deer herd was initially quarantined in October 2024 due to receiving animals from a Winona County source herd. Among the deer received by the Beltrami County herd was the doe which tested positive for CWD in early April, about 1 – 1.5 years after moving out of the source herd. brad chiet
